As for Rage, AMD really screwed up this time. I don't think their drivers deserve near the bad press they tend to get, but this time we had:
A preview driver for Battlefield 3.
A preview driver for Rage that contained the wrong files.
A preview driver for Rage that had the right files and finally made it playable, but did NOT contain the BF3 support, so you had to choose one or the other. <groan>
Finally, the "11.10 Preview 2" driver seems to have everything working fine. Still no Crossfire for Rage, but I guess both teams are lagging on that one.
To their credit, all these releases happened within a day or two of each other, so in a sense AMD did get everything (mostly) working within a week of Rage's release. But they're not amateurs, or new to the game, they knew the software was coming out...I really would have expected better. Disappointing.
